#cae4d2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#cae4d2 is composed of 79.2% red, 89.4%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.4% cyan, 0% magenta, 7.9%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 138.5 degrees, a saturation of 32.5% and a lightness of 84.3%. #cae4d2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#95c9a5. Closest websafe color is: #cccccc.

Shades and Tints of #cae4d2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060c08 is the darkest color, while #fefefe is the lightest one.
